What are the Different Types of EZ-GO Golf Cart Back Seats?
There's a variety of back seats available for EZ-GO golf carts, each with its own set of features and benefits. The primary differences lie in materials (vinyl, fabric, etc.), style (bench seat, individual seats), and installation method (bolt-on, custom fabrication). Some aftermarket seats offer additional features like seatbelts, armrests, and even storage compartments. Choosing the right type depends on your budget, needs, and the specific model of your EZ-GO golf cart.
How Much Does a Back Seat for an EZ-GO Golf Cart Cost?
The cost of an EZ-GO golf cart back seat varies greatly depending on the material, features, and brand. Expect to pay anywhere from a few hundred dollars for a basic aftermarket seat to over a thousand dollars for a high-end, custom-fitted option with added features like seatbelts. Always factor in the cost of installation if you're not comfortable doing it yourself.

Are Back Seats for EZ-GO Golf Carts Difficult to Install?
The difficulty of installing an EZ-GO golf cart back seat varies depending on the specific seat and your mechanical skills. Some bolt-on seats are relatively easy to install with basic tools, while others may require more advanced skills or professional installation. Always check the manufacturer's instructions before beginning installation. If you're unsure, it's best to seek professional help to avoid damage to your golf cart.
Do I Need Special Tools to Install a Back Seat on My EZ-GO Golf Cart?
The tools needed will depend on the specific back seat and its installation method. However, you can generally expect to need basic tools like wrenches, sockets, screwdrivers, and possibly a drill. Always consult the manufacturer's instructions for a comprehensive list of required tools.
What are the Safety Considerations for Adding a Back Seat to an EZ-GO Golf Cart?
Safety should be your top priority. Ensure the back seat is securely installed and meets all applicable safety standards. If the seat includes seatbelts, ensure they are properly installed and functioning correctly. Remember that golf carts are not designed for highway speeds, and even with a back seat, passengers should always wear appropriate safety gear. Furthermore, be mindful of weight limits; exceeding the cart's carrying capacity can compromise safety and stability.
